From efcf1b2c8012060e03836f7b6bdf343023f462d0 Mon Sep 17 00:00:00 2001
From: Helius <wangdoubleone@gmail.com>
Date: Thu, 16 Dec 2021 16:06:29 +0800
Subject: [PATCH] Merge branch 'master' of http://120.27.238.55:7000/r/xc-video
---
src/main/java/cc/mrbird/febs/video/controller/ViewVideoMemberController.java | 38 ++++++++++++++++++++++++++++++++++++++
1 files changed, 38 insertions(+), 0 deletions(-)
diff --git a/src/main/java/cc/mrbird/febs/video/controller/ViewVideoMemberController.java b/src/main/java/cc/mrbird/febs/video/controller/ViewVideoMemberController.java
index 7fb4dad..70ba945 100644
--- a/src/main/java/cc/mrbird/febs/video/controller/ViewVideoMemberController.java
+++ b/src/main/java/cc/mrbird/febs/video/controller/ViewVideoMemberController.java
@@ -1,9 +1,47 @@
package cc.mrbird.febs.video.controller;
+import cc.mrbird.febs.common.entity.FebsConstant;
+import cc.mrbird.febs.common.utils.FebsUtil;
+import cc.mrbird.febs.video.entity.VideoMemberEntity;
+import cc.mrbird.febs.video.mapper.VideoMemberMapper;
+import cc.mrbird.febs.video.service.IAdminVideoMemberService;
+import cc.mrbird.febs.video.vo.AdminVideoMemberVo;
import lombok.RequiredArgsConstructor;
+import org.apache.shiro.authz.annotation.RequiresPermissions;
import org.springframework.stereotype.Controller;
+import org.springframework.ui.Model;
+import org.springframework.web.bind.annotation.GetMapping;
+import org.springframework.web.bind.annotation.PathVariable;
+import org.springframework.web.bind.annotation.RequestMapping;
@Controller("memberView")
+@RequestMapping(FebsConstant.VIEW_PREFIX + "videoMember")
@RequiredArgsConstructor
public class ViewVideoMemberController {
+
+ private final IAdminVideoMemberService adminVideoMemberService;
+
+ /**
+ * 会员列表
+ * @return
+ */
+ @GetMapping("memberList")
+ @RequiresPermissions("memberList:view")
+ public String mallMember() {
+ return FebsUtil.view("videoMember/memberList");
+ }
+
+ /**
+ * 会员列表-设置会员
+ * @param id
+ * @return
+ */
+ @GetMapping("setVip/{id}")
+ @RequiresPermissions("setVip:update")
+ public String setVip(@PathVariable long id, Model model) {
+ AdminVideoMemberVo videoMember = adminVideoMemberService.getAdminVideoMemberVoById(id);
+ model.addAttribute("setVip", videoMember);
+ return FebsUtil.view("videoMember/setVip");
+ }
+
}
--
Gitblit v1.9.1